A lot of typical UV light-weight sources are comprised of numerous dazzling “traces” or wavelengths, with fairly small emission stages in between them. Popular UV lamps include things like gas discharge lamps (like small- and medium-strain Mercury lamps) and excilamps which emit light-weight on account of excimer or exciplex formation while in the thrilled condition from the gases in the lamp housing (Xenon, Krypton Chloride, and so on).
The normal style and design of bandpass filters from the UV consists of induced transparency in a very steel (typically Al or Ag). These filters are extremely affordable to produce, comprising only A few layers and supplying superior blocking about all the noticeable wavelength range.

In some cases, it is much easier to layout a reflective filter inside the UV, which in transmission looks like a notch (or rejection band) filter, but when Employed in a reflective assembly as proven beneath, can achieve substantial successful transmission over a slender wavelength selection.
Sputtered or ion-assisted PVD oxide-primarily based models can transmit over 80% right down to about 250 nm and fluoride-centered patterns can transmit even decreased. Below about 200 nm, measurements develop into difficult as atmospheric molecules commence to soak up. Distinctive gear is needed for making measurements at pretty reduced wavelengths.

Doing work during the UV (less than about 400 nm) is really a challenge for filter companies, due to the fact lots of the normally made use of materials begin to absorb light-weight at these wavelengths. Most interference filters are built with the belief that light-weight is simply transmitted or mirrored rather than absorbed. One more problem for your brief pass and bandpass filters is wide-wavelength blocking.
